2-Methyl-2H-pyrazole-3-boronic acid: N-methyl pyrazole (25 mL, 0.3 mol) was dissolved in 500 mL of THF. The solution was then cooled to-78C in a dry ice/isopropanol bath. Once the solution reached -78C, n-BuLi (140 mL, 0.40 mol) was added dropwise by canula. The reaction mixture was stirred at -78C for 1.5 hours. Then, triisopropyl borate (280 mL, 1.2 mol) was added to the above mixture via canula. While stirring overnight, the reaction temperature was gradually increased from -78deltaC to 0deltaC. The pH of the mixture was adjusted to 6 with IN HCI. THF was removed under reduced pressure, and the aqueous residue was extracted with EtOAc (2 x 100mL). The solid was then filtered to yield 108 g (100%) of 2-methyl-2H-pyrazole-3-boronic acid as a yellow solid.
